Brazil VP discharged from hospital after Covid-19 recovery

Brasilia, Jan 9 Brazil's Vice President Hamilton Mourao has been discharged from hospital after recovering from Covid-19 and will return to work on Monday, his press office said.

After experiencing body aches and a headache, Mourao had spent 12 days in isolation at his official residence in Brasilia, before being diagnosed with Covid-19 on December 27, 2020, Xinhua news agency reported.

According to his press office, Mourao was discharged on Friday.

So far, a total of 16 high-ranking Brazilian officials, including President Jair Bolsonaro and First Lady Michelle Bolsonaro, have been diagnosed with the virus.

Since the first case of Covid-19 was detected in the country in February, Brazil's overall caseload as of Saturday stands at 8,013,708, while the death toll has increased to 201,460, respectively.

Brazil currently accounts for the third highest number of cases in the world after the US and India, and its death toll is the second largest after the US.
